**Basement archive room — night shift notes**

The archive room at Calderbrook House sits at the far end of the basement corridor, past the plant room (follow the green floor stripe). Night shift can retrieve files for urgent requests, but log everything in the red ledger by the door — yes, even if it's 3 a.m. and nobody's watching. The lights are on a ten-minute timer, so prop nothing open. The door reader is badge-plus-keypad; use the code below.

turnstile pass: bdg-YEOZLM-79341408

Heads up, future maintainers: the Ledgerfox spreadsheet export eats RAM fast on big workbooks, so we cap worker memory at 2 GB and stream rows in chunks of 5k. Bump EXPORT_CHUNK_ROWS before touching the memory limit. The exporter also signs download links, and the signing secret belongs on the very next line of the env file.

secret setting of kagep-kajep: ARCHIVE_KEY3=481

Subject: Memtrace cut-over complete

Team,

Cut-over to Memtrace v2 for GPU memory profiling finished last night. Old v1 agents are disabled; any tickets referencing v1 dashboards should be closed as resolved-by-migration. Sampling overhead is now under 2% and allocation traces include kernel names. Known gap: profiles older than 30 days were not migrated. Point customers at the v2 docs for setup questions. For reference when troubleshooting, the agent now runs with the following configuration.

settings of bagaf-bawip:
[aldax]
port = 5000
region = south-4
host = aldax.brasklabs.corp
team = brivan
timeout_ms = 2000
retries = 2

# Building Access — Visitor Handling

All visitors sign in at the front desk. Issue a grey lanyard; collect it on exit. Visitors are escorted at all times — no exceptions. Deliveries go to the loading bay, not the lobby. If a host is unavailable after ten minutes, visitors wait in the atrium. Facilities staff admitting contractors to the plant room use the pass code below.

badge for yahif-bahaf: bdg-XUBUM-7